    What customers like about Haylou RS3?

    • Vibrant 1.2-inch AMOLED display with high pixel density and good sunlight visibility
    • Excellent battery life, typically lasting 12 days in daily use mode and up to 21 days in basic mode
    • Built-in Sony GPS module for accurate outdoor activity tracking
    • Durable and sleek build featuring an aluminium alloy frame
    • 5 ATM water resistance, making it suitable for swimming
    • Comprehensive health monitoring including SpO2 (blood oxygen), continuous heart rate, and sleep tracking
    • Includes 14 different workout modes such as open water swimming, yoga, and rowing

    What customers dislike about Haylou RS3?

    • Lacks essential hardware features like a speaker, microphone, and Always-On Display (AOD)
    • Proprietary operating system is basic and does not support third-party apps
    • User interface can be sluggish or laggy
    • The companion Haylou Fun app is often described as unintuitive, buggy, and slow to sync
    • Limited customisation options for watch faces and non-customisable physical buttons
    • Notification system is basic and lacks support for displaying emojis
    • No NFC support for contactless payments
